Communication is Key to Effective Team Contributions

Mastering team dynamics hinges on effective communication. When members share ideas, feedback, and insights, it creates a harmonious environment that's crucial for success. Strong communication promotes trust, resolves conflicts quickly, and inspires creativity, making team goals achievable. Explore how to enhance collaboration and engagement among team members.

The Heartbeat of Teamwork: Why Communication Matters

You might be wondering what really makes a team tick. What transforms a group of people into a cohesive unit that's ready to tackle challenges head-on? If you’ve ever been part of a project where the pieces just fit perfectly together, you probably felt that amazing sense of synergy. But what's the secret sauce behind that seamless collaboration? Let's talk about the unshakeable foundation of effective teamwork: communication.

The Power of Words

First off, let's get to the point: communication isn’t just a nice-to-have; it’s essential. Picture this: a team of engineers working to design a new product. Each member brings something unique to the table—different skills, perspectives, and ideas. If those team members aren’t sharing their thoughts, well, it’s like trying to build a bridge with missing pieces. You can’t get very far, right?

Effective communication helps everyone understand their roles and responsibilities. Each person knows what’s expected of them, and they can align their individual goals with the team’s objectives. You know what? When team members feel informed and engaged, it fosters a deeper sense of trust and camaraderie.

Building Trust Brick by Brick

Let’s think about this. Trust is built upon open lines of communication. When team members can express their thoughts freely without fear of judgment, magic happens. Ideas flourish, problems get solved quickly, and people feel valued. It's like watering a plant—communication nourishes the roots of the team, enabling it to grow.

When an engineer can bounce ideas off a colleague or a designer asks for feedback from a teammate, they're not just chatting; they’re creating a forum for innovation. Have you ever experienced the “aha” moment that comes from a friendly brainstorming session? That’s the power of effective dialogue working its wonders.

The Ripple Effect of Clarity

You might ask, “How does good communication impact problem-solving?” Well, here’s the thing: clear communication directly affects the way teams resolve conflicts. When issues arise (and let's be honest, they will), having an established way of discussing these challenges can prevent misunderstandings from escalating. It's a bit like knowing the rules of a game; without them, things can get messy fast.

Imagine being in a team meeting where someone voices a concern. If they can articulate their thoughts clearly, the entire group can rally to find a solution. Conversely, if communication is poor, you might end up with a situation where misunderstandings lead to frustration. You’ve been there, haven’t you? Together, if teams commit to being open and honest, they create a landscape where everyone feels heard and problems get tackled with finesse.

The Role of Feedback

So far, we’ve focused on sharing ideas, but what about feedback? Feedback is arguably one of the most valuable aspects of communication within a team for a couple of reasons. First, it allows for continuous improvement. When team members feel comfortable receiving and giving feedback, they’re more likely to grow both individually and collectively.

Take for example a manufacturing team: if one person recognizes an inefficiency in the production process and communicates it, the team can adapt and increase productivity. This direct line of communication not only enchances the project but also boosts individual confidence and ownership. Talk about a win-win!

Embracing Diverse Perspectives

Now, let’s shift gears a bit. One of the most enriching parts of teamwork is the blend of diverse perspectives. Each member brings a different viewpoint shaped by their experiences, which can spur creativity and innovative thinking. Think about how brainstorming can produce some remarkable solutions. But here’s the catch—if team members aren't comfortable expressing themselves, those unique ideas can be stifled.

Imagine a design team working on an app. If the developer, designer, and marketing expert all feel empowered to share their thoughts openly, they might create features that make the app not only user-friendly but also market-ready. That diversity in thinking enhances the end product, showcasing how important communication is in not just getting things done, but getting them done right.
